Open chrisgarrity opened 3 years ago
List of unused strings:
download.startScratchDesktop
download.howDoIInstall
download.whenSupportLinux
download.supportLinuxAnswer
download.supportChromeOS
download.supportChromeOSAnswer
download.cannotAccessMacStore
download.cannotAccessWindowsStore
download.macMoveToApplications
download.canIUseScratchLink
download.canIUseScratchLinkAnswer
download.canIUseExtensions
download.canIUseExtensionsAnswer
download.desktopAndBrowser
download.canIShare
download.canIShareAnswer
Other notes:
download.howConnectHardwareDevicesAnswerLink
is inaccurate; as of 3.14.0 it supports Scratch Link without Internet connection.
When we were getting ready to release the Scratch android app we had two versions of the download page. Now that the app has been released, the obsolete strings should be removed so that we are not making unnecessary work for translators.
It would be good to check that all the strings in https://github.com/LLK/scratch-www/blob/develop/src/views/download/l10n.json are still in use in the view.
At the very least the ChromeOS support Q&A is not used: https://github.com/LLK/scratch-www/blob/90a132477f63167e7a7b92c25060e90270db6270/src/views/download/l10n.json#L13-L14
Other things to look for - any strings that use "Desktop" as we standardized on "app" for all the standalone applications. E.g. there are two versions of this answer: https://github.com/LLK/scratch-www/blob/90a132477f63167e7a7b92c25060e90270db6270/src/views/download/l10n.json#L33-L34